For the latest reported year, tuition and fees at Utica University amounted to $26,930 each year for undergraduates. This rate applies regardless of state residency.
Required fees account for totaled $1,100; the balance is base tuition.
| Most Recent Reported Year | |
|---|---|
| Tuition | $25,830 |
| Fees | $1,100 |
| Total | $26,930 |
The amounts shown cover one academic year and do not include room and board.
Keep in mind that a number of students receive financial aid and scholarships that decrease the cost of attending. The figures here are the published sticker price.

Tuition at Utica University has trended over the last several reported years.
| Year | Tuition |
|---|---|
| Three Years Ago | $23,264 |
| Two Years Ago | $23,208 |
| One Year Ago | $23,208 |
| Most Recent Year | $25,830 |
